THE MAFIA MARRIAGE CONTRACT is the first instalment in the contemporary, adult BLOOD DEBT BRIDES dark, erotic, Mafia romance series co-authored by Kristen Luciani and Autumn Archer. This is Irish Mob princess Olivia O’Callaghan, and heir to the Viacava Mafia family Kingston Viacava.
NOTE: Due to the nature of the story line premise, there may be triggers for more sensitive readers.
Told from dual first person perspectives (Olivia and Kingston) THE MAFIA MARRIAGE CONTRACT focuses on the arranged marriage between Irish Mob princess Olivia O’Callaghan, and heir to the Viacava Mafia family Kingston Viacava. Forced into a marriage neither one wants, Olivia and Kingston will become pawns for an underground organization known as the Red Tribunal, a group that likes to play games with life and death. Belligerent and feisty, Olivia refuses to obey, and in this, orders from the Red Tribunal take aim at the people she loves but all is not as it appears to be, and the reality of their forced marriage is about to antagonize those waiting in the wings.
The world building is complex and multi-layered. Friends will becomes enemies, relations and family members are but a breath from betrayal, and in the end, choosing death may be the only option.
The relationship between Olivia and Kingston is acrimonious and tempestuous. Olivia refuses to accept Kingston as her husband, a man who is willing to die to protect his wife but someone else is taking aim, determined to claim Olivia as his own, and our couple will pay the price for someone else’s sins. The $ex scenes are erotic and intense.
The energetic and questionable secondary and supporting characters include Olivia’s bodyguard Roman Keane, and her parents Corma c and Fiona O’Callaghan, as well as Kingston’s brother Bronx, and their father Lorenzo Viacava, as well as several members from the Red Tribunal.
THE MAFIA MARRIAGE CONTRACT is a story of secrets and lies, power and control, betrayal and vengeance, dysfunctional family values, desperation and sacrifice, acceptance and love. The character driven premise is dark, complex, gritty and dramatic; the romance is edgy and seductive; the characters are desperate , determined and charismatic.
